Part of the reason this song seems to "go" with the UH-1 is pretty subtle. Main rotor speed of these birds is ~320 RPM. Tempo of Fortunate Son is 128 BPM. This means the main rotor rotates 2.5 times for every beat of the music. In other words, you get 5 "slaps" for every beat.

Part of the reason this song seems to "go" with the UH-1 is pretty subtle. Main rotor speed of these birds is ~320 RPM. Tempo of Fortunate Son is 128 BPM. This means the main rotor rotates 2.5 times for every beat of the music. In other words, you get 5 "slaps" for every beat.
